Power Book III: Raising Kanan (2021–2026, final season)
The show takes you to the early life of Kanan Stark in the 1990s. It will show how he was introduced to the crime industry. And how the characters of Raquek or Raq, the mother of Kanan, guided him. This shows his teenage life and how he was betrayed and faced violence.
What to Expect in Raising Kanan Season 5
Production on Season 5 has wrapped, with Starz expected to release it in early to mid-2026. Showrunner Sascha Penn confirmed the series was always planned as a five-season story.
Season 5 will show Kanan’s transformation from a young boy into a powerful drug dealer. The family will face serious challenges. There will be betrayals and broken trust. Hidden secrets will come to light and shake up relationships. Kanan and his family will be under pressure from enemies and the police. Danger will increase all around them.
The most notable addition in the closing arc is Branford Frady “Breeze”, played by Shameik Moore. Breeze has long been a mysterious figure in Power lore, previously only referenced as the head of all who once employed Kanan, Ghost, and Tommy. His arrival ties Raising Kanan more directly to the original show, while setting up Kanan’s eventual destiny. He is expected to shake up the balance of power and bring fresh conflict.

A Potential New Chapter: Power Origins
With most active spinoffs approaching their conclusions, Starz is already developing a new prequel titled Power: Origins. This project would bridge the events of Raising Kanan with the early days of Ghost and Tommy, giving fans the long-awaited teenage backstory of the iconic duo.
